Types of Skin Rejuvenation Devices for Home Use
Light-based therapies (LED, IPL)
LED and intense pulsed light (IPL) devices utilize specific wavelengths to target acne, reduce inflammation, and improve skin tone.
Radiofrequency (RF) devices
RF technology stimulates collagen and elastin production, helping to tighten skin and diminish wrinkles.
Microcurrent machines
Microcurrents mimic the body’s natural electrical currents to enhance skin firmness and promote a more youthful appearance.
Laser devices
Fractional lasers target deep skin layers, promoting resurfacing, reducing scars, and improving texture—many at-home laser devices are designed for safe, controlled use.
Combination devices
Some products integrate multiple technologies, providing comprehensive skin rejuvenation in one device for maximal results.

Cutting-Edge Technologies in Home Devices
LED Light Therapy
Utilizes specific wavelengths—such as red, blue, and near-infrared—to target various skin concerns, including wrinkles, acne, and inflammation.
Radiofrequency (RF)
Delivers controlled heating to stimulate collagen synthesis, resulting in firmer, more elastic skin over time.
Microcurrent Technology
Delivers low-level electrical currents that stimulate facial muscles, enhancing tone and reducing sagging.
Laser Technology
Fractional laser devices promote skin resurfacing, improving texture and reducing scars from the comfort of your home.
Nanotechnology and Biosensors
Some advanced devices incorporate nanotech and biosensors to personalize treatments and optimize results based on individual skin conditions.

Potential Risks and Limitations
- Overuse or incorrect use may lead skin irritation, burns, or hyperpigmentation
- Limited power compared to professional-grade equipment
- Not suitable for all skin types, especially extremely sensitive or darker skin tones
- Some conditions require medical supervision; devices are not replacements for professional diagnosis and treatment
